Irrfan Khan is looking forward to the Paris premiere of his upcoming Hollywood project Jurassic World.

The movie, which is the fourth in the Jurassic Park franchise, will see Khan playing Simon Masrani, the CEO of the Masrani Corporation and the owner of Jurassic World.

“It is a very interesting role. It is about the conflict about the morality of science and human tendency to market it. The film’s premiere is in Paris, which I might attend,” the actor said.

The actor was recently in Budapest to prepare for his role in Tom Hanks film Inferno, which is based on Dan Brown’s novel of the same name.

“It is a very international cast. There is Tom Hanks, Felicity [Jones], Omar [Sy] and me. I was there for the preparation and had a great time. I tried on clothes and we had reading scenes. I have a very good feel about this film. I love my part and [Inferno director] Ron [Howard] is fantastic. So is Tom, he is such a warm actor,” Khan said.

The actor will next be seen in Vishal Bhardwaj’s production and Nishikant Kamat’s Madaari, a thriller.

Khan had to let go of Ridley Scott’s film The Martian for Piku but the actor is hopeful he’ll get another chance to work with the Hollywood director.

“I was hoping to do The Martian and Piku but the schedule did not permit. I hope to work with Ridley Scott again. It was a second miss as I was earlier supposed to work with him in Body of Lies but that also did not work out.”
